Project: Fine-Tuning the Shadow

At this stage, the depth map shadow is equally smooth along its edge. The softening is provided by the Filter Size attribute of the area light. Unfortunately, the degree of softening is equal along all points of a depth map edge. In contrast, artificial light sources, such as lightbulbs, create shadows that naturally soften over distance. You can re-create such softness by switching to raytraced shadows. To do so, follow these steps:

  1. Select the area light and open its Attribute Editor tab. Expand the Raytrace Shadow Attributes section and select the Use Ray Trace Shadows check box. The Use Depth Map Shadows check box is deselected automatically. Return the Shadow Color attribute to black.
